Nghi An - from craft village to urban ornamental plant center

Once a purely agricultural land, Nghi An, Vinh City (now Vinh Phu Ward, Nghe An) has undergone a strong transformation over the past three decades, becoming one of the typical "flower and ornamental plant capitals" of the province.

From barren land to traditional craft village

The flower and ornamental plant growing profession in Nghi An began to take shape in the late 1980s, originating from a number of households in Kim Chi hamlet that converted crops from ineffective rice to chrysanthemums, dahlias, gladiolus, etc. Initially, it was only experimental, but the plants took to the land and the people took to the profession, gradually forming new farming practices, then developing into a movement in Kim My and Kim Phuc hamlets, where the quintessence of the flower and ornamental plant profession converged.

By 2010, Kim Chi flower and ornamental plant craft village was recognized by Nghe An Provincial People's Committee as the first traditional craft village of ornamental plants, opening a new period of development. Since then, the flower growing profession has continued to spread, helping hundreds of households not only escape poverty but also become sustainably rich. This has created motivation for flower growers, creating increasingly high-quality ornamental plants and specializing in skills, focusing on techniques and capital, bringing about increased income, attracting more and more workers, focusing on producing more and more valuable and high-quality ornamental plant products.

Currently, in Nghi An, there are more than 300 households specializing in flower and ornamental plant production, with an area of ​​tens of hectares. Every year, on the occasion of Lunar New Year, the flower village supplies tens of thousands of pots of chrysanthemums, dahlias, hanging flowers, bonsai, and ornamental plants of all kinds to the markets of Vinh, Ha Tinh , Thanh Hoa, Quang Binh, etc.

It is estimated that income from ornamental flowers reaches 200-300 million VND/ha, while bonsai can reach 500-700 million VND/ha. Many flower growers have built high-rise buildings, bought cars, and become "flower village millionaires". This profession also creates seasonal jobs for hundreds of local workers, especially during the peak season before Tet.

Not only a livelihood, the flower village also brings unique spiritual and cultural values ​​to the locality. Bonsai clubs and flower lovers' associations have been formed; beautiful flower and bonsai art competitions are held annually, providing a playground for learning and exchanging experiences in the flower and bonsai profession, contributing to enriching rural life, while motivating those who love the profession to gain more valuable experiences through these activities.

Sustainable development direction

Nghi An is a suburb of Vinh city, with National Highway 46 and near National Highway 1A, so it is very convenient for trading and transporting products. The geology of this area is sandy loam, well-drained - ideal conditions for growing valuable flowers such as Da Lat chrysanthemums, dahlias, lilies, bonsai, hanging ornamental plants...

In addition, the people here have a tradition of diligence, dexterity, and passion for creating bonsai art. Many families have been involved in the profession for two or three generations, forming a class of artisans with high skills, aesthetic eyes, and market sensitivity, thereby creating many valuable products to meet market demand.

Realizing the great potential, right at the beginning of the 2020-2025 term, Vinh city planned the Kim Chi hamlet area to become a suburban flower and ornamental plant center, approving the project to build a flower and ornamental plant market combined with a new urban area of ​​about 10 hectares. This project is expected to form a focal point for buying and selling ornamental flowers and displaying flower products of the entire inner-province area and supplying and trading with the northern and central provinces, through the project to gradually increase the value of goods and competitiveness of local products.

In addition, Nghi An in the future will also have the conditions to develop eco -tourism in craft villages. With poetic landscapes and brilliant flowers in all four seasons, this place promises to become an attractive destination for tourists to visit, take photos, experience flower planting and care, stay at homestays... similar to famous flower village models in Nhat Tan (Hanoi), Sa Dec (Dong Thap), flower village (Da Lat).

In recent times, the Party Committee and local government of Nghi An commune have had policies and orientations for the development of flower and ornamental plant craft villages, so they have paid attention to investing in upgrading synchronous infrastructure such as traffic systems and drainage ditches to help farmers with convenient transportation and quick drainage to protect plants and flowers from flooding. In addition, the government has always paid attention to coordinating with the city and competent authorities to open training courses on care, development and conservation of plant varieties periodically every year, helping people update and supplement their knowledge.

In the coming time, the locality also aims to promote the application of high technology and e-commerce in production and consumption. The formation of ornamental flower cooperatives and the collective brand “Nghi An Ornamental Flowers and Plants” are also being promoted, aiming to create a clear mark in the market inside and outside the province.

Nghi An is facing a great opportunity to break through and become a key flower and ornamental plant center not only of Vinh City but also of the entire North Central region. However, to be successful, it requires close coordination between the government – ​​people – businesses, in planning, investment capital, brand building and product promotion.

The most important thing is to preserve the spirit of love for the profession, the ingenuity and dedication of flower growers – the “silent artists” who are beautifying life every day with each tree and flower branch. “Growing flowers is not only for sale, but also to preserve a rural culture in the urbanized life.” – a flower village artisan confided.
